Massage School Classes

Massage School Classes are set up to follow the curriculum outlined by each different states’ board of massage therapy.

The basic massage school class outline is a follows:

  • Anatomy and Physiology- basic college level anatomy and physiology learning the different structures of the body and how the body works.
  • Kinesiology – how the muscles work
  • Massage Theory – usually starts with basic Swedish massage and learning about how massage works and the basic strokes and when to use them for various situations.
  • Pathology – including contraindications (when not to do massage) and various diseases and conditions that you might see as a massage therapist.
  • Ethics – how to work with clients in a professional manner requires that you take an indepth look at yourself, why you want to help others and your role as a massage therapist.
  • Business Skills and Marketing – Massage school will just touch lightly on the topic. It really requires a degree in marketing and business or previous experience in starting and running a business.
  • Self care for the massage therapist including peer supervision groups to help you deal with the feelings that come up for you in your role as a massage therapist.
